Abstract | The British Open University delivers distance education to over 200,000 students per year. The University has been a multimedia institution since its inception and in addition to printed materials, currently ships to students in a single year: over 34,000 special equipment kits, around one million audiocassettes, over 100,000 videocassettes, and over 350,000 computer disks. The University has been looking at ways of creating integrated multimedia learning environments for students for a number of years. It was decided to find an existing course which lends itself to an integrated multimedia approach and establish a multimedia presentation that enhances the students' learning experience. The "Homer Project," consists of Homer's "Iliad" and "Odyssey" and commentary text for each; 15 essays from "Homer: Readings and Images"; two 120-minute videocassettes; four 90-minute and one 60-minute audiocassettes; and five printed guides which relate to and integrate the preceding items. The learning environment allows the student to progress along a prescribed study route on a weekly basis. Materials are integrated into the studies and are independently accessible by the students: Poems (the complete texts of the "Iliad" and the "Odyssey"); Library (a number of essays and companion texts to the poems); Sites (site plans and audiovisual material associated with Troy and Mycenae); Skills (activities to improve archaeological and literary skills); Museum (photographs of relevant artifacts held in museums and audiovisual material linking them to Troy and Mycenae); and A-Z (a chronological table relevant to the period covered on the poems). Developmental testing of this learning environment in order to determine educational effectiveness is currently taking place before the course is offered for credit. (MAS) |
